Robberflies are not my specialty. Could it be Machimus cingulatus (Tolmerus cingulatus)?

Size: 2-3 cm in length.

Habitat: Lush clearing in a beech forest interspersed with meadows, ponds and wetlands. Considerable grazing by red deer and fallow deer. Lots of fallen, decaying tree trunks and the fly is sitting on one of those.

Place: J?gersborg Dyrehave, northeastern Zealand, Denmark.

Date: September 8, 2006
